*BATTON LASH BIOGRAPHY
Batton Lash has been writing and drawing the trials and tribulations of attorneys Alanna Wolff and Jeff Byrd since 1979, when they first appeared in a weekly Brooklyn newspaper. The W&B strip has been running in the National Law Journal since 1983 and has been reprinted in additional weekly papers. In 1994 Lash formed Exhibit A Press with is wife, Jackie Estrada, to publish the bimonthly Wolff & Byrd, Counselors of the Macabre comic book along with book collections of both the newspaper strips and the comic books. Lash's other comic book work has included W&B stories for Topps, First, and Eclipse comics; art for Hamilton Comics' short-lived horror line (GRAVE TALES, DREAD OF NIGHT, etc.) and for several of the factoid books from Paradox Press; and the script for the notorious ARCHIE MEETS THE PUNISHER, the 1994 crossover between Archie Comics and Marvel Comics. *Source: Back of card
